Abstract
Warm hydroforming is an innovative forming technology and defined as forming of the heated tube or sheet materials by fluid pressure into the complex shapes in one step. It is a hybrid approach that integrates the advantages of both hydroforming and warm forming and offers even further benefits and opportunities. There are two main sheet hydroforming types. One of them is sheet hydroforming with die and the other one is sheet hydroforming with punch or hydromechanical deep drawing. The warm hydroforming parameters that affect the part quality and formability can be grouped under four main categories. These are material, die and tool, tribological and process and loading variables. In order to develop appropriate warm hydroforming strategies, the behavior of the materials to be formed at high temperatures should be determined. Therefore, the behaviors ofthe materials at high temperatures are determined by tensile and bulge tests.
